[motorcyclistonline] - Indian Motorcycle Announces 2016 Models


With the 75th Sturgis Motorcycle Rally just days away, Indian Motorcycle announces its lineup of 2016 cruisers, baggers and touring bikes that will make their debut at the factory display on Lazelle Street beginning July 31st. Highlighting the lineup of motorcycles that have helped Indian achieve record Q2 sales results is a new Scout ABS cruiser and the Chief Dark Horse, released early in 2015 as a 2016 model (see Exclusive 2016 Chief Dark Horse First Ride here).




2016 Scout ABS and Scout
With an unmatched heritage dating back more than 80 years and unprecedented demand for its predecessor, Indian Motorcycle is proud to introduce 2016 Indian Scout ABS. This middle-weight cruiser weighs in at 558 pounds (claimed dry weight) and extends its decades-long legacy of superb balance, precise handling and potent performance that dominated the Wall of Death and conquered the Bonneville Salt Flats. With its compact design and low 25.3-inch seat height, the Indian Scout is the perfect multipurpose bike for virtually any rider. Featuring a liquid-cooled 69 cubic inch V-twin engine, 100 hp of (claimed) performance and starting at $10,999 for Gloss Black, and $11,299 for Thunder Black Smoke, Silver Smoke and the striking new Wildfire Red. *The new Indian Scout is the proud future of one of motorcycling’s most storied bikes, and is now available with anti-lock brakes (ABS) including the Indian Motorcycle Red paint (itself a $300 premium) for $11,999. All 2016 Indian Scout models come with a genuine leather solo seat, and feature a cast aluminum chassis for superior handling and overall balance. 2016 Chief Dark Horse
The 2016 Indian Chief Dark Horse is the most striking cruiser on the road. Featuring a matte black finish from end to end and only a flash of chrome, this bike makes a statement even before you fire it up. Featuring a low seat height and the lowest price for any Thunder Stroke 111 powered Indian, the Dark Horse starts at just $16,999. The 2016 Indian Chief Dark Horse delivers the styling, reliability and power expected from an Indian Motorcycle, but with a heathy dose of attitude. Propelled by 119 lb-ft of torque (claimed) and the same chassis and suspension of the award-winning Indian Chief Classic, the Dark Horse rolls with standard ABS, a remote key fob for keyless ignition, electronic cruise control, and features a two-year unlimited mileage factory warranty.




2016 Chief Classic, Chief Vintage and Chieftain
For 2016, Indian Motorcycle returns with its award-winning lineup of Indian Chief models delivering the power, handling, unmatched engineering and stunning beauty of the industry’s hottest heavyweight cruisers. Powered by the proven Thunder Stroke 111 engine and covered in premium chrome, the Indian Chief family delivers the impeccable styling and sophisticated performance of the Chief Classic; the classic looks, beautiful fringed leather saddle bags and paint schemes of the Chief Vintage, and the cruising comfort and exceptional handling of the Indian Chieftain hard bagger. Continuing its tradition of stunning colors and head-turning two-tone paint palettes, the 2016 Indian Chief lineup, starting at $17,699, offers gorgeous new color options that include Pearl White for the Chief Classic; Star Silver/Thunder Black on the Chief Vintage; and Silver Smoke, Indian Red/Ivory Cream or Star Silver/Thunder Black for the Chieftain.




2016 Roadmaster
The industry’s most luxurious and anticipated touring motorcycle, Indian Motorcycle is proud to offer the Indian Roadmaster as the epitome of comfort in long distance cruising. With the peace-of-mind and reliability of the Thunder Stroke 111 engine and nearly 38 gallons of premium storage, the industry’s leading touring bike delivers luxury features like a power-adjustable windscreen, heated grips, dual heated seats, ABS, tire pressure monitoring system, keyless ignition with remote locking storage, electronic cruise control, advanced infotainment system and Bluetooth capability for the ultimate in connectivity. New color options include Blue Diamond plus two-tone Storm Gray/Thunder Black and Springfield Blue and Cream. Starting MSRP: $27,999.

Indian Motorcycle at the Sturgis Rally
In 1938 Indian Motorcycle dealer Clarence “Pappy” Hoel and the Jackpine Gypsies Motorcycle Club started the Black Hills Motorcycle Rally never knowing that it would grow into the World’s biggest motorcycle rally. For the diamond anniversary, starting Friday July 31st, Sturgis attendees are invited to experience these the new line-up at the Indian Motorcycle factory display on*Lazelle St. through the rally, or to experience them firsthand with a factory demo ride at 2100 Whitewood Service Road (I-90 at Exit 30) from Saturday, August 1 - Saturday, August 8, starting at 9 a.m. - 5 p.m. daily. In addition to stock motorcycles, accessorized units will be on hand to experience comfort and performance items.*
